×

BUILD, INNOVATE & CODE YOUR FUTURE!

The Ultimate Learning Hub for Engineering Minds.
Where Knowledge Meets Innovation.

Programming Environment

About Us

Our mission is to empower programmers of all levels with an intuitive and feature-rich coding space. Whether you're a student, a professional, or an enthusiast, Prog World is here to help you achieve your coding goals!

Founder

Vikas Das
Founder & CEO

I'm passionate software developer with over 5 years of experience in full-stack development, AI, and cloud computing.

Know More

Welcome to VikTech, the ultimate destination for programmers! We offer an advanced, user-friendly coding environment where developers can write, compile, and debug their code efficiently. Our platform is designed to support multiple programming languages and provides collaboration tools to work on projects seamlessly.

VikTech is more than just a coding platform – it's a community for programmers worldwide. Our key features include:

βœ…πŸ’₯🌐 Join thousands of developers and experience the future of programming with VikTech 🌐πŸ’₯βœ…

Programming Resources

Python

A powerful and beginner-friendly programming language.

Note Video

Java

One of the most popular languages for web and Android development.

Note Video

C

Low-level programming language used in system development.

Note Video

C++

Extension of C, widely used in game development.

Note Video

C#

Developed by Microsoft, widely used in Unity game development.

NoteVideo

PHP

Server-side scripting language used for web development.

NoteVideo

Go

Developed by Google, used for scalable cloud applications.

NoteVideo

R

Statistical computing and graphics programming language.

NoteVideo

Web Development Resources

HTML

Standard markup language for creating web pages.

Note Video

CSS

Stylesheet language for designing web pages.

Note Video

JavaScript

Programming language for adding interactivity to websites.

Note Video

Tailwind CSS

Utility-first CSS framework for modern web design.

Note Video

Bootstrap

Popular CSS framework for responsive web design.

Note Video

React

JavaScript library for building user interfaces.

Note Video

Angular

Google’s TypeScript-based web application framework.

Note Video

Vue.js

Progressive JavaScript framework for building UIs.

Note Video

Node.js

JavaScript runtime for building scalable server-side apps.

Note Video

Express.js

Fast, minimalist web framework for Node.js.

Note Video

App Development Resources

Android Development

Develop native Android apps using Java and Kotlin.

Note Video

Kotlin

Modern programming language for Android app development.

Note Video

Swift

Powerful programming language for iOS app development.

Note Video

Flutter

UI toolkit for building natively compiled applications.

Note Video

React Native

Build mobile apps using JavaScript and React.

Note Video

Jetpack Compose

Modern Android UI toolkit for native development.

Note Video

Firebase

Backend services for app authentication and database.

Note Video

Xamarin

Cross-platform mobile development framework using C#.

Note Video

Dart

Programming language optimized for Flutter development.

Note Video

Ionic

Framework for hybrid mobile app development.

Note Video

Networking Resources

Computer Networks

Understand the fundamentals of networking and protocols.

Note Video

Computer Organization

Learn about the architecture, memory systems, and processing units.

Note Video

CCNA (Cisco)

Learn Cisco networking and prepare for CCNA certification.

Note Video

Network Security

Learn about firewalls, VPNs, and security protocols.

Note Video

Cloud Networking

Explore cloud-based networking with AWS, Azure, and GCP.

Note Video

General Computer Science Knowledge

GitHub

Learn version control, repositories, branching, and collaboration.

Note Video

Data Structures

Learn about arrays, linked lists, trees, graphs, and more.

Note Video

Algorithms

Master sorting, searching, recursion, and dynamic programming.

Note Video

Operating Systems

Understand processes, memory management, and file systems.

Note Video

Databases

Learn SQL, NoSQL, normalization, indexing, and transactions.

Note Video

Cyber Security

Understand encryption, malware, firewalls, and cyber threats.

Note Video

AI & Machine Learning

Learn neural networks, deep learning, and ML models.

Note Video

Cloud Computing

Understand AWS, Azure, Google Cloud, and cloud architectures.

Note Video

Software Engineering

Master SDLC, Agile, DevOps, and software design patterns.

Note Video

Blockchain

Learn about smart contracts, Bitcoin, and Ethereum.

Note Video

Computer Architecture

Understand CPU design, memory hierarchy, and pipelines.

Note Video

Big Data & Analytics

Explore Hadoop, Spark, and data analytics techniques.

Note Video

Compiler

HTML

CSS

JavaScript

Output

What People Say About Us

User 1

Pankaj

"This platform is amazing! It has helped me improve my programming skills and learn new technologies easily."

User 2

Ritu

"The resources provided here are top-notch. The online compiler and tutorials make learning so much easier!"

User 3

Akash

"A fantastic website for programmers! The UI is clean, and the community support is incredible. I love this "

Get in Touch

Send Us a Message